发明名称 Passenger airbag device
摘要 In one form, a passenger airbag device is provided including an airbag; a retainer having an opening on a passenger side; a bag ring provided to an inside of the retainer; and the gas generating device; wherein: the retainer further includes a base wall that forms a substantially rectangular outer edge shape; two first peripheral wall portions; and two second peripheral wall portions; and the bag ring comprises: a bottom wall portion configured to hold a peripheral edge portion of the opening of the airbag; a first upright wall having a predetermined first height dimension, that is arranged so as to face the first peripheral wall portion of the retainer; and a second upright wall having a predetermined second height dimension larger than the first height dimension, that is arranged so as to face the second peripheral wall portion of the retainer.

主权项 1. A passenger airbag device comprising: an airbag that inflates by gas from a single gas generating device; a retainer having an opening on a passenger side; an upwardly open bag ring mounted to said retainer; and said single gas generating device having a disk-like shape being configured to emit gas to an interior of said airbag from a plurality of gas emission ports inserted inside said airbag, and mounted to said bag ring; wherein: said retainer further comprises: a base wall that forms a substantially rectangular outer edge shape that is long along a width direction of a vehicle body; two first peripheral wall portions respectively positioned on two short sides of said substantially rectangular shape of said base wall; and two second peripheral wall portions respectively positioned on two long sides of said substantially rectangular shape of said base wall; and said bag ring comprises: a bottom wall portion configured to hold a peripheral edge portion of the airbag extending about an opening thereof between the bottom wall portion and said base wall of said retainer; a first upright wall having a predetermined first height dimension, that extends upwardly from said bottom wall portion to an upper edge thereof so as to face said first peripheral wall portion of said retainer with a first space therebetween with the predetermined first height dimension being sized from the bottom wall portion to the first upright wall upper edge so that multiple ones of the gas emission ports adjacent thereto are disposed above the first upright wall upper edge, said first upright wall extending in a generally transverse direction to the width direction to extend along the single gas generating device for substantially the entire extent thereof in the transverse direction; a second upright wall having a predetermined second height dimension larger than said first height dimension, that extends upwardly from said bottom wall portion to an upper edge thereof so as to face said second peripheral wall portion of said retainer with a second space smaller than said first space therebetween with the predetermined second height dimension being sized from the bottom wall portion to the second upright wall upper edge to be higher than the gas emission ports adjacent thereto, said second upright wall being longer than the first upright wall to extend along the single gas generating device for substantially the entire extent thereof in the width direction; and an upper opening of the bag ring having the upper edges of the first and second upright walls extending thereabout so that gas emitted from the gas emission ports adjacent to the second upright wall is redirected upwardly through the upper opening for inflating and expanding the airbag in an upward direction, wherein the gas generating device has: an axis extending along a vertical up-down direction; and the plurality of gas emission ports include a plurality of first gas emission ports at an axial upper portion thereof and a plurality of second gas emission ports at an axial lower portion thereof the first and second gas emission ports being respectively arranged at equal intervals along a circumferential direction of the gas generating device, the first upright wall being arranged so that the plurality of second gas emission ports are obstructed by the first upright wall, when viewed from the side of the first peripheral wall portion, and the second upright wall being arranged so that the plurality of second gas emission ports are obstructed by the second upright wall and the plurality of first gas emission ports are obstructed by the second upright wall, when viewed from the side of the second peripheral wall portion.
